Something that stresses me out like crazy is when one of my sites isn’t working as it should.  I have a friend who told me that he never gets stressed out, not even when there’s a very big problem in his life.  In fact, he probably doesn’t believe in problems.  But not me…I get stressed out quite easily, especially when something is not working as it should.  Hence, the stress I’ve been carrying this week.

Basically, early this week I found out that one of my sites’ software has been malfunctioning.  I only noticed this because when I was analyzing my visitor stats for August, I noticed a constant decline for this particular site.  I was trying to figure out the cause of it.  This is a service site, and everything is pretty much automated so there’s no reason for me to visit it every day or every week.

Something just told me to test the software.  And what do you know, it wasn’t working properly.  Worst, I found out that my software support subscription was expired so I had to pay $20 – okay, it isn’t much but it’s still out of my online account – to renew that support subscription.  The support staff took 3-4 days to reply…and they haven’t even figured out what’s wrong with the software, they’re still investigating.  Every day that the software isn’t working, I am losing more and more site visitors and thus site credibility.

So yes, I have been rather stressed out.
